Understanding the Rolex Submariner Market: Why Deals Are Elusive

Before diving into where to find used Rolex Submariner deals and other avenues for savings, it's crucial to understand the dynamics of the Rolex market. Several factors contribute to the scarcity of readily available "deals" on Submariners:

  • High Demand & Limited Production: Rolex intentionally controls its production volume, fueling demand and maintaining exclusivity. The Submariner, being one of their most iconic and popular models, faces particularly long waitlists at Authorized Dealers (ADs).
  • Brand Prestige & Investment Value: Rolex watches, especially the Submariner, are renowned for holding and increasing their value. This investment potential further drives demand, making significant discounts rare. Many view buying a Submariner as a safer investment than other luxury goods.
  • Retail Price Control: Rolex maintains strict control over its retail pricing through its AD network. Authorized Dealers are generally prohibited from offering discounts on new models, especially highly sought-after pieces like the Submariner.
  • Grey Market Dynamics: The "grey market," consisting of dealers who source watches from various channels outside the official AD network, thrives on the demand for Rolex. While the grey market can sometimes offer availability sooner than ADs, prices are often at a premium, reflecting market demand.

Therefore, the concept of a traditional "deal" – like a percentage discount off the Manufacturer's Suggested Retail Price (MSRP) – is largely inapplicable to new Rolex Submariners. Instead, "deals" in the Submariner world are often defined by:

  • Securing a Submariner at or close to MSRP: In today's market, simply obtaining a new Submariner at retail price can be considered a victory.
  • Finding Value in the Pre-Owned Market: The pre-owned Submariner price landscape offers more opportunities for value, albeit with its own set of considerations.
  • Identifying "Relative Deals": This means finding a Submariner at a price that is competitive or slightly below current market value compared to similar offerings.

Navigating the Avenues for Rolex Submariner Deals

While outright discounts are rare, here are the primary avenues to explore when seeking a cheapest Rolex Submariner or, more realistically, the best possible value:

1. Authorized Dealers (ADs): The Official Route (But Unlikely for Immediate Deals)

Purchasing from an Authorized Dealer is the most secure and reputable way to acquire a new Rolex Submariner. You are guaranteed authenticity and receive the full manufacturer's warranty. However, securing a Submariner from an AD usually involves:

  • Waitlists: Be prepared for potentially long wait times, ranging from several months to years for highly desirable Submariner models.
  • Building a Relationship: ADs often prioritize established clients. Building a purchase history with an AD by buying other watches or jewelry can improve your chances of being offered a Submariner.
  • MSRP Pricing: Do not expect discounts at ADs for popular models like the Submariner. You will pay the official retail price.

While not a "deal" in the traditional sense, buying from an AD at MSRP is arguably the best long-term value, as you are getting a brand-new watch with a warranty and avoiding grey market premiums. Consider this the foundational approach – establish relationships with ADs and express your interest in a Submariner. Patience is key.

2. The Pre-Owned Market: Unearthing Value and Variety

The used Rolex Submariner deals are primarily found within the pre-owned market. This market offers a wider range of prices, models, and conditions, presenting opportunities for savvy buyers. Key avenues within the pre-owned market include:

a) Reputable Pre-Owned Watch Dealers:

Specialized pre-owned watch dealers are a safer bet than online marketplaces. Look for dealers with:

  • Strong Reputation and Reviews: Check online reviews and testimonials. Look for established businesses with a history of positive customer experiences.
  • Authentication Services: Reputable dealers will have in-house or partner authentication services to guarantee the watch's legitimacy.
  • Warranty or Guarantee: Many reputable pre-owned dealers offer a limited warranty on their watches, providing peace of mind.
  • Physical Showroom: Visiting a physical showroom allows you to inspect the watch in person before purchasing.

While prices at reputable dealers may be slightly higher than private sales, the added security and authentication services are often worth the premium. They can be a reliable source for finding a discount Rolex Submariner compared to grey market premiums on new models.

b) Online Watch Marketplaces: Proceed with Caution

Platforms like Chrono24, eBay, and specialized watch forums offer a vast selection of pre-owned Submariners. Prices can be competitive, but due diligence is paramount:

  • Verify Seller Reputation: Check seller ratings, feedback scores, and transaction history.
  • Request Detailed Photos and Videos: Scrutinize images for condition and signs of wear or modification. Request videos to see the watch in motion.
  • Authentication is Crucial: Unless you are an expert, factor in the cost of professional authentication after purchase. Consider escrow services to hold funds until authentication is confirmed.
  • Beware of "Too Good To Be True" Prices: Significantly lower prices than market averages are often red flags for fakes or problematic watches.

Online marketplaces can yield authentic Rolex Submariner deals, but they require significant research, vigilance, and a willingness to take on more risk.

c) Watch Auctions: Potential for Value, but Requires Expertise

Watch auctions, both online and in-person, can be a source of competitive pricing. However, auctions are best suited for experienced buyers who understand watch values and can assess condition quickly. Key considerations for auctions:

  • Understand Auction Premiums and Fees: Factor in buyer's premiums and other fees to calculate the final cost.
  • Thoroughly Inspect the Watch (If Possible): Pre-auction viewings are crucial. Inspect the watch carefully and ask detailed questions.
  • Set a Budget and Stick to It: Auctions can be competitive, and it's easy to get carried away.
  • Authentication Post-Auction: Even with reputable auction houses, professional authentication after purchase is recommended, especially for high-value watches like the Submariner.

Auctions can offer opportunities to acquire a Submariner at a potentially lower price, but they demand expertise and careful planning.

3. Private Sales: The Riskiest, But Potentially Most Rewarding Route

Buying directly from a private seller can sometimes yield the lowest prices, as you bypass dealer markups. However, this is also the riskiest avenue, demanding the highest level of caution:

  • Authentication is Absolutely Essential: Unless you are an expert, professional authentication is non-negotiable when buying privately.
  • Meet in a Safe Public Place: If meeting in person, choose a secure public location.
  • Thorough Inspection: Meticulously examine the watch for condition and authenticity.
  • Payment Methods: Use secure payment methods and avoid cash transactions whenever possible.
  • "Buyer Beware" Mentality: Private sales offer the least buyer protection. Exercise extreme caution and skepticism.

While private sales can offer the allure of a "steal," the risks of encountering fakes, damaged watches, or scams are significantly higher. Proceed with extreme caution and prioritize authentication above all else.

Navigating the Grey Market: Convenience vs. Premium

The Rolex Submariner grey market is a significant part of the watch market landscape. Grey market dealers often have Submariners available for purchase immediately, bypassing AD waitlists. However, this convenience comes at a premium. Prices in the grey market are typically above MSRP, sometimes significantly so, especially for highly sought-after models. While not a "deal" in terms of price reduction, the grey market "deal" is the access to immediate availability. If you are willing to pay a premium for immediate gratification and guaranteed authenticity from a reputable grey market dealer, this can be a viable option. Just be sure to research the dealer's reputation thoroughly and compare prices across multiple sources.

FAQ: Common Questions About Rolex Submariner Deals

Q: Is it possible to find a brand new Rolex Submariner at a discount from an Authorized Dealer?

A: Extremely unlikely, especially for popular models like the Submariner. ADs generally adhere to MSRP pricing and do not offer discounts on high-demand Rolex watches.

Q: Is buying a pre-owned Rolex Submariner a good way to save money?

A: Yes, the pre-owned market is the primary avenue for finding value. You can often find Submariners at prices below current grey market premiums for new models, and sometimes even below MSRP (depending on age and condition).

Q: What is the "grey market" for Rolex watches?

A: The grey market consists of dealers who source watches from various channels outside the official Authorized Dealer network. They can offer immediate availability but typically charge prices above MSRP.

Q: How can I ensure I am buying an authentic Rolex Submariner?

A: Purchase from reputable sources (ADs or established pre-owned dealers), request detailed documentation (box, papers, warranty card), and always have the watch professionally authenticated after purchase if you have any doubts, especially from private sales or online marketplaces.

Q: Is a Rolex Submariner a good investment?

A: Historically, Rolex Submariners have proven to be excellent investments, often holding or increasing their value over time. However, past performance is not indicative of future results. Market fluctuations can occur. Buy a Submariner because you appreciate it as a timepiece first, and consider its potential investment value as a secondary benefit.

Q: What are some red flags to watch out for when buying a pre-owned Submariner?

A: Prices that are significantly below market value, sellers with no reputation or reviews, lack of documentation, pressure to buy quickly, and unwillingness to allow inspection or authentication are all potential red flags.
